Output 12d488bb385a33bf429bf17c07c8aea67a0b7f90a5bbd1c8a0a35f3c8ded5107:0

value
562548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a19235e251b4fcf339eb76d3ef39f66e9ccd384 OP_EQUAL
address
3EHDHeRQKau6FFBThxs8MUcmkk7twooyjB
transaction
12d488bb385a33bf429bf17c07c8aea67a0b7f90a5bbd1c8a0a35f3c8ded5107
spent
true